The human heart is the pump for moving blood around the body. its average power oputput (over many beats)is about 2.0 W and it pumps blood at an overall average speed of 0.3 m/s into the output aorta channel.

A) compute the avg. force with which the heart moves the blood into the aorta.

B) Assuming 100% convesion efficeny from food enegery into mechanical energy, calculate the minimum number of food calories required in a day to keep the heart pumping with the avg. mechanical power output of 2 watts.
recall one food calorie=4,190 Joules. there are 864000sec in one day.
